Why Regular Property Checks Matter
A property that is left unattended can develop problems without the owner knowing.
A leaking pipe can damage ceilings and walls, while a faulty electrical system or neglected generator can become a much more expensive problem if ignored.
Regular inspections can help identify these issues early.

How Remote Property Maintenance Works
A practical process can involve:
- Scheduling a property inspection.
- Identifying maintenance problems.
- Obtaining repair estimates where necessary.
- Sending the findings to the property owner.
- Getting approval for significant expenses.
- Scheduling the required work.
- Supervising or confirming completion.
- Sending an update after the work.
This gives an overseas owner better control over the property without needing to travel to Abuja.

Get Details Before Approving Expensive Repairs
If a major repair is recommended, ask for:
- A description of the problem
- Photos or videos
- Recommended solution
- Parts required
- Labour costs
- Expected completion time
For substantial work, getting an independent professional assessment can provide additional confidence before spending money.
